Adaptation to progressive addition lens-induced optical blur reduces peripheral blur sensitivity
Abstract Progressive addition lenses (PALs) introduce spatially varying blur, including blur associated with unwanted astigmatism, but the perceptual consequences of this blur remain poorly understood. We tested whether short-term PAL wear was associated with spatially localized changes in blur sensitivity corresponding to regions of unwanted optical blur or with changes that were more broadly distributed across the visual field.
Pregnancy promotes tumor metastasis through adenosine-induced immunosuppressive neutrophils in pre-metastatic microenvironment
|
Abstract Tumor metastasis is the primary cause of cancer treatment failure and mortality. Pregnant patients with cancer sometimes experience a poor prognosis and accelerated disease progression, yet the underlying mechanisms remain poorly understood. Here we show that pregnancy enhances tumor metastasis in female mice by elevating adenosine levels, which drives pre-metastatic niche remodeling.

Macrophage migration inhibitory factor in atrial fibrillation
Abstract Macrophage migration inhibitory factor (MIF) is a multifunctional upstream cytokine that has attracted increasing attention for its role in the initiation and perpetuation of atrial fibrillation (AF). This review systematically discusses the dual regulatory roles of MIF in AF and its potential as both a biomarker and a therapeutic target.
